The Efficient And Effective Waste Disposal Method: Rotary Kiln Incinerator

The issue of waste management is a pressing concern in today’s world. With the increasing amount of waste generated by industries, households, and commercial establishments, finding effective and efficient methods of waste disposal is crucial. One such method that has gained popularity in recent years is the rotary kiln incinerator.

A rotary kiln incinerator is a type of waste disposal system that uses high temperatures to decompose organic or combustible waste material into ash and non-combustible residues. The process takes place in a rotating cylindrical drum or shell, known as the rotary kiln, where the waste is fed into one end and the ash is collected from the other end.

The rotary kiln incinerator has several advantages over other waste disposal methods. One of the main benefits is its high processing capacity, allowing for the disposal of large quantities of waste in a relatively short period. This makes it ideal for industries or municipalities with high waste production rates.

Another advantage of the rotary kiln incinerator is its ability to handle a wide range of waste materials. From hazardous and medical waste to solid and liquid waste, the rotary kiln incinerator can effectively dispose of various types of waste, making it a versatile solution for different waste management needs.

Furthermore, the rotary kiln incinerator is known for its high thermal efficiency, resulting in lower fuel consumption and reduced operating costs. The high temperatures achieved in the rotary kiln ensure complete combustion of the waste material, minimizing the generation of harmful emissions and pollutants.

The environmental benefits of the rotary kiln incinerator are also significant. By efficiently converting waste into ash, the incinerator reduces the volume of waste that needs to be landfilled, helping to alleviate the strain on already overburdened landfills. Additionally, the incineration process can help in the recovery of energy and valuable materials from waste, further reducing the environmental impact of waste disposal.

In terms of safety, the rotary kiln incinerator is designed with various safety features to prevent accidents and ensure the proper containment of waste materials. The incinerator is equipped with state-of-the-art monitoring and control systems to regulate temperature, airflow, and other parameters, ensuring the safe and efficient operation of the system.

Although the rotary kiln incinerator offers numerous benefits, there are some challenges associated with its use. One of the main concerns is the potential release of pollutants and hazardous substances into the environment during the incineration process. To address this issue, modern rotary kiln incinerators are equipped with advanced pollution control devices, such as scrubbers, filters, and electrostatic precipitators, to capture and neutralize harmful emissions.

Another challenge is the high initial cost of installing a rotary kiln incinerator. However, many industries and municipalities find that the long-term savings on waste disposal and operational costs outweigh the upfront investment required for the incinerator system.
